Starting with inventory: 0000000818-1dfab817cdb4633727830f7535ab74cf64da423661f40cc8ef82efe98bf2a1f6 [TAG release_2-0-1 Unknown tagger**20091027171052 Ignore-this: b03cb67d9dba94967f9ae2ed6c29a210 ] hash: 0000000574-e8e16a7ed6086791304be47b19add36a9592381bf903a928aaa2bc3dd049adc8 [Remove alt-syntax clinton@unknownlamer.org**20091028183352 Ignore-this: 1ed44fa64e9e21dd258585be93591dfd * All `maybe-define-FOO' functions now unconditionally define/export the symbol, but will have a value of `*unspecified*' if the base symbol does not exist (probably a bit broken) * `define-record' and `let-optionals' are broken since they rely on the internals of (scsh alt-syntax) ] hash: 0000009681-8263cd1d88a7404d4c5ada5e85bb2cfbe2e8f0c86d65d7c41ef1fa24dd9eb637 [Better maybe-define-FOO clinton@unknownlamer.org**20091028184347 Ignore-this: c945b3efaefab67bedb4aadafaffa222 * Test for symbol boundness in the macro at compile time rather than unconditionally defining and setting value to `*unspecified*' ] hash: 0000001425-18740190d8275ab34f7f8a4f8a88aae6e796d618708729df91d7856f676c6f10 [Forward Port to Guile: Remove `define-record' and some cruft clinton@unknownlamer.org**20100327183604 Ignore-this: 904250a281a5393468bddddb385cf293 * `define-record' uses replaced with SRFI-9 `define-record-type' * Remove obsolete (scsh defrec) * (scsh time) interface no longer exports `modify-date:*' functions * Remove (scsh rdelim) in favor of (ice-9 rdelim) * Remove (scsh let-opt) in favor of (ice-9 optargs) * Remove unused (scsh jar-defrecord) module * Remove `call/cc' alias from (scsh utilities) (Guile now provides `call/cc' in the default environment) * Still doesn't work (a few more broken `define-syntax' macros using the incompatible explicit-renaming based `define-syntax' from scsh itself need to be replaced) ] hash: 0000061961-2cbaafe41cdec26bd8f9b1cca845cdcc7709e8293ab02eb13e5618d10194c137